| Season | School | GP | CAR | RUSH YDS | YPC | PASS YDS | PASS TD | REC YDS |
|---|---|---|---|---|---|---|---|---|
| 2017-18 | Archbishop Ryan | 13 | 1 | 3 | 3.0 | — |
Began at Archbishop Ryan · Graduated 2020.
Individual stats available for 11 of 28 games
| Passing | Receiving | ||||||||
|---|---|---|---|---|---|---|---|---|---|
| Date | Opponent | Result | C/ATT | YDS | TD | INT | REC | YDS | TD |
| Nov 28 | @ George Washington | L 7-20 | 6/11 | — | — | — | — | — | — |
| Nov 9 | @ Archbishop Wood | L 15-44 | — | — | — | — | — | — | — |
| Oct 31 | vs Archbishop Wood | L 15-44 | — | — | — | — | — | — | — |
| Oct 26 | @ St. Joseph's Prep | L 7-65 | 5/17 | — | — | — | — | — | — |
| Oct 19 | @ Roman Catholic | L 0-43 | 8/21 | — | — | — | — | — | — |
| Oct 11 | vs La Salle College High School | L 0-49 | 15/24 | — | — | — | — | — | — |
| Oct 5 | vs Archbishop Wood | L 7-51 | 13/28 | — | — | — | — | — | — |
| Sep 28 | @ Father Judge | L 10-24 | 16/28 | — | — | — | — | — | — |
| Sep 21 | @ Springside Chestnut Hill Academy | L 21-47 | 19/28 | — | — | — | — | — | — |
| Sep 7 | @ Interboro | W 39-29 | 23/33 | — | — | — | — | — | — |
| Aug 31 | @ Neumann-Goretti | L 0-38 | 8/13 | — | — | — | — | — | — |
| Aug 23 | vs Downingtown East | L 14-42 | 8/16 | — | — | — | 1 | 12 | — |
| N/A | vs George Washington | W 20-7 | — | — | — | — | — | — | — |
| Season Totals | 121/219 | — | — | — | 1 | 12 | — | ||
Explore other players from this school
View Archbishop Ryan roster| — |
| — |
| 2019-20 | Archbishop Ryan | — | 67 | -223 | -3.3 | 1,454 | 10 | 12 |
| Career Totals | 13 | 68 | — | — | 1,454 | 10 | 12 | |